About The Position

The Montana Department of Public Health and Human Services (DPHHS) has a career opportunity within the Public Health and Services Division in Helena. This position is with the Chronic Disease Prevention and Health Promotion Bureau working in the Cancer Control Programs. This position is a Claims Examiner and is responsible for paying authorized and approved breast and cervical cancer screening medical claims. This position ensures compliance with federal and state laws concerning these payments and ensuring enrolled medical providers are properly licensed and enrolled in our program.
